apsw's Introduction

APSW logo - links to documentation

APSW stands for Another Python SQLite Wrapper. APSW supports CPython 3.6 onwards.

About

APSW lets you get the most out of the SQLite embedded relational database engine from Python, and the most out of Python from SQLite. APSW glues together the complete SQLite C API and Python's C API, staying up to date with both SQLite and Python.

It is recommended to use the builtin sqlite3 module if you want SQLite to appear interchangeable with the other database drivers.

Use APSW when you want to use SQLite fully, and have an improved developer experience. The documentation has a section on the differences between APSW and sqlite3.

Releases and Changes

Releases are made to PyPI (install using pip) and Github

New release announcements are sent to the Python SQLite discussion group and there is an RSS feed from PyPI.

Older Python versions

A release from January 2022 supports all CPython versions back to 2.3. The tips include more information about versions.
